Aspen Mesh | Score7 out of 10 | N/A | Aspen Mesh, in Boulder, aims to simplify the service mesh. They boast a tested, hardened and supported distribution of Istio that makes it easy for enterprises to get the power of Istio without the headaches. | N/A |
Kong Konnect | Score8.2 out of 10 | N/A | Kong Inc. is a cloud connectivity company headquartered in San Francisco. They are the creator and primary supporter of Kong, the open-source Microservice API gateway, and offer Kong Konnect, an enterprise-tier platform that delivers connectivity and visibility for services in multi-cloud environments. | $250 per month |
